Use the rating plate on the cabinet to match the manual to the exact model and variant.
Find the rating plate (commonly inside the cabinet, behind the kick plate, or on a rear side panel).
Record the model code exactly as shown (for example CR1800G, CR2230G, R1000SV, R1300SVN) and any serial number.
Then download the matching documentation from Unifrost Manuals.
If you are unsure between similar model codes, take two photos: (1) the full rating plate and (2) a close up of the controller display and buttons. Those two images are usually enough to confirm the correct controller guide and alarm meanings.

Could shared extension leads cause display issues on Unifrost fridge controllers?
Yes. Shared extension leads and multi plugs are a common cause of flickering, flashing readings, random beeps, or a blank controller display, even when the refrigeration system seems to run.
